Walkway curb installation involves placing durable, well-constructed borders along walkways, driveways, or garden paths to define edges and provide a clean, finished look. This service typically includes preparing the ground, selecting appropriate materials such as concrete, brick, or stone, and carefully installing the curb to ensure stability and proper alignment. The goal is to create a smooth transition between different surfaces, prevent soil erosion, and enhance the overall appearance of outdoor spaces. Many local contractors specialize in this work to help homeowners achieve a polished and functional landscape.
This service addresses common problems like uneven or crumbling edges that can pose safety hazards or lead to soil washout during heavy rains. Without a proper curb, walkways may shift or crack over time, creating tripping hazards and increasing maintenance needs. Installing a sturdy curb helps contain gravel, mulch, or soil, keeping landscaping neat and preventing erosion. It also improves the curb appeal of a property by providing a clear boundary that defines lawns, gardens, and pathways, making outdoor areas safer and easier to maintain.

The overview below groups typical Walkway Curb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in San Angelo,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or walkway curb repairs in San Angelo, TX range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, covering simple crack repairs or minor adjustments. Larger, more involved repairs can cost more depending on the extent of work needed.
Standard Curb Installation - Installing new walkway curbs usually costs between $1,200 and $2,800 for local projects. Most projects of this size fall into the middle of this range, with fewer jobs reaching the higher end for custom designs or larger areas.
Full Replacement - Complete curb replacement projects in the area tend to range from $3,500 to $6,500. Larger, more complex replacements, especially those involving extensive excavation or custom materials, can exceed this range.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- For custom-designed walkways or extensive curb installations, costs can exceed $7,000 and may reach $10,000+ depending on scope and materials. These projects are less common and typically involve detailed planning and higher material cost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
